Individual All-Time Records (regular season only)
Goals scored in a career - 58 - Pilar Khoury
Goals scored in a season - 23 - Cassandra Provost (2023)
Goals per game in a season - 1.92 - Cassandra Provost (2023)
Goals in a single game: 5 - Cassandra Provost vs Laurentian, Oct. 9 2022
Points in a career: 58 - Pilar Khoury (note, OUA started tracking assists in 2016)
Points in a season: 26 - Cassandra Provost (2023)
Assists in a career: 18 - Emma Lefebvre
Assists in a season: 10 - Jenna Matsukubo (2023)

Team Records:
Most goals in a regular season: 67 (2014: 16 games, 4.19 gpg)
Highest goals per game average in a regular season: 4.58, twice (2023: 55 goals in 12 games, 1999: 55 goals in 12 games)
Most goals scored in a game: 12 (at home vs TMU, Sept. 14 1997 and at home vs RMC, Oct. 15 2021)
Fewest goals allowed in a regular season: 1 (2012, 1997)
Fewest goals against per game average in a regular season: 0.06 (2012: 1 goal in 16 games)
Longest shutout streak: 14 games (1997: 11 regular season, 3 playoff - Tania Singfield & Ingrid Dubuc)
Longest undefeated streak (regular season & playoff): 35 (1996-1997: 31-0-4)
Longest undefeated streak (regular season only): 43 (2014-16: 37-0-6)
Undefeated regular seasons: 9 (2023, 2021, 2019, 2015, 2012, 2005, 1999, 1997, 1996)
